Job Description - Pharmacy Consulting Analyst


Job Summary:


We are seeking a highly analytical and client-focused Pharmacy Consulting Analyst to join our pharmacy consulting team. This role combines strategic analytics, PBM procurement, and operational support to help employer clients optimize their pharmacy benefit programs.


 


The Pharmacy Consulting Analyst will support pharmacy benefit manager (PBM) RFP processes, including preparation, evaluation, and vendor negotiations, while leveraging pharmacy claims data to identify cost drivers and savings opportunities. This role is responsible for developing financial models, analyzing plan design strategies, and delivering clear, data-driven insights to support client decision-making.


 


In addition to strategic responsibilities, the role supports operational execution by coordinating documentation, facilitating data exchanges between PBMs and Unison Risk Advisors, ensuring compliance, and assisting with reporting and project management.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, analytically strong, and comfortable working in a fast-paced consulting environment.


 


 


Key Responsibilities:


· Prepare, distribute, and evaluate PBM RFPs, ensuring alignment with client goals and financial competitiveness


· Assist in negotiating pricing terms, rebates, and contract provisions with PBM vendors


· Analyze pharmacy claims data to identify utilization trends, cost drivers, and savings opportunities


· Assist with modeling financial impact of plan design changes, formulary strategies, and procurement approaches


· Develop clear, data-driven client deliverables, including executive summaries and presentations


· Monitor PBM market trends, specialty drug management strategies, and regulatory developments to inform client recommendations


· Conduct benchmarking analyses comparing pharmacy pricing, programs, and performance across the market


· Support consulting teams by preparing materials for client meetings, RFP processes, and strategy reviews


· Compile reporting on claims experience, high-cost medications, and year-over-year spend trends


· Facilitate data requests and reconciliations between PBMs, clients, and internal analytics teams


· Monitor PBM service-level performance and escalate issues impacting client outcomes


· Ensure compliance with HIPAA and regulatory requirements when handling sensitive data


· Provide project coordination support, including scheduling, tracking timelines, and managing deliverables


· Maintaining paperwork, audit documentation, processing billing and invoicing information, and supporting pharmacy leadership with reporting and administrative projects


· Perform ad hoc analyses in response to client or broker requests


 


Qualifications:


Education & Credentials:


Bachelor of Science in Business, Healthcare Administration, or Economics Relevant Coursework: Healthcare Finance, Data Analytics, Health Policy, Pharmacy Benefit Management


 


Experience:


· 3+ years of experience in pharmacy benefits, PBM contracting, pharmacy analytics, or pharmacy consulting


· Strong understanding of PBM pricing models, rebate structures, formulary management, and specialty drug strategies


· Experience managing RFP processes and vendor negotiations


· Experience working with or for a PBM, health plan, or benefits consulting firm is highly desirable.


· Experience working with large data sets


Skills:


· Strong analytical and financial acumen.


· Proficiency in Excel (pivot tables, formulas, charts) and data visualization tools (e.g., Tableau, Power BI).


· Excellent written and verbal communication skills.


· 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ines in a fast-paced environment
